Lystrosaurus

Pronounced: list-row-SAWR-us

Literally, "swamp lizard"

A mammal-like Therapside Reptile, Lystrosaurus lived during the Triassic period, 200 million years ago. The nostrils located high on the skull indicate that like the modern hippopotamus, the plant-eating Lystrosaurus spent much of his life in the water.
